It was getting to be too much. Life was becoming one thing after another. A crazy ride of ups and downs and surprise turns that were leaving her breathless and wary. In the end, there was one thing she wanted.

Rogue wanted the world to stop. She wanted to get off.

When was it enough? That she watched Gambit die before her? That she had to beat up a man whom had once been her only companion while he took enough shots at her to kill her, trying to turn her into what he wanted? When was enough? Staring into those red and black eyes that were just like his and yet weren't even close.

The strip was as bright as daylight but the side streets and alleys that rogue wandered were nearly dark as midnight though dawn wasn't far off. The hotel was still a smoldering ruin, the mangled wreck of the hotel frame still laying where it had fallen. Moving through the debris she saw something familiar. Something everyone else would overlook.

Picking it up, she stared at the surface but couldn't see past the tears in her eyes as she held a single card in her hand.

The King of Hearts.
